Study of autoimmune changes in postural tachycardia syndrome

This trial studies whether an autoimmune (immune system–related) process is involved in postural tachycardia syndrome (POTS), a condition where your heart rate rises when you stand. The study may help researchers understand what causes POTS and how it could be treated or monitored.

Who can take part

  • Be between 18 and 50 years old
  • Have POTS: your heart rate jumps by more than 30 beats per minute within 10 minutes of standing, for more than 6 months
  • Have no major drop in blood pressure when standing (no orthostatic hypotension)
  • Be able and willing to follow study visits, instructions, and restrictions, and give informed consent
  • If you can become pregnant, use birth control and be willing to do a blood pregnancy test (blood test for hCG)
